AI Applications in Healthcare

1. Diagnostics and Imaging

AI has been instrumental in advancing diagnostic capabilities, particularly in medical imaging, by enhancing accuracy and speed.

  • Case Study: Google Health’s AI system was able to detect breast cancer in mammograms more accurately than human radiologists in a study published in Nature.

2. Personalized Medicine

AI allows for the personalization of treatment plans based on a patient’s genetic makeup and health history.

  • Example: IBM Watson has been used to tailor treatments for cancer patients, assessing vast databases of medical literature to suggest potential therapies.

3. Drug Discovery and Development

AI can dramatically speed up the traditionally lengthy process of drug discovery.

  • Example: Companies like BenevolentAI use machine learning algorithms to analyze biomedical data, identifying potential drug candidates more quickly.

Operational Efficiencies

AI contributes to operational efficiencies by streamlining administrative processes, which in turn reduces costs and frees up resources for patient care.

  • Example: Chatbots and virtual assistants handle routine inquiries and scheduling, allowing healthcare staff to focus on critical tasks.

Ethical Considerations

While the benefits of AI in healthcare are prominent, ethical considerations cannot be overlooked:

  • Data Privacy: Handling vast amounts of sensitive patient data necessitates robust security measures.
  • Bias and Inequality: AI systems can inadvertently perpetuate existing biases if trained on biased datasets.
  • Decision Making: The growing role of AI in treatment decisions raises questions about accountability and transparency.
